Historic Moment

Historic_MomentOn Wednesday, December 4, 2013 Dr. Gopal Raju, the University of Mysore appointed  Chief Superintendant of Examination conducted the first formal written examinations for the students of the Institute under the ‘Outreach Program’ comprising of BA, B.Com and BCA undergraduate degree courses recognized by the University of Mysore. This is the first Semester examination for 2013-2014 academic year. The students of the ‘Specialized Program’ comprising of BA (Honors) degree students in Tibetan Language and Literature and Chinese Language and Literature will be having their first University examinations on December 9, 2014. These are indeed historic moments for the Dalai Lama Institute of Higher Education as students completing these courses will receive their degree certificates from the University of Mysore. The University of Mysore is the first University in the state of Karnataka and the sixth University in India. Further, Tibetan is now added as a subject in the University courses.
